About (5S,7S)-3-chloro-N-(3-chloro-4-fluorophenyl)-5-thiophen-2-yl-7-(trifluoromethyl)-4,5,6,7-tetrahydropyrazolo[1,5-a]pyrimidine-2-carboxamide

(5S,7S)-3-chloro-N-(3-chloro-4-fluorophenyl)-5-thiophen-2-yl-7-(trifluoromethyl)-4,5,6,7-tetrahydropyrazolo[1,5-a]pyrimidine-2-carboxamide (PubChem CID 1012958) has the molecular formula C18H12Cl2F4N4OS and a molecular weight of 479.29 g/mol. Its IUPAC name is (5S,7S)-3-chloro-N-(3-chloro-4-fluorophenyl)-5-thiophen-2-yl-7-(trifluoromethyl)-4,5,6,7-tetrahydropyrazolo[1,5-a]pyrimidine-2-carboxamide.
